Research That Makes an Impact
Our Global Map of Microplastics has become the central data platform - over 500 sampling points, more than 700 wastewater treatment plant analyses. For the first time, microplastic data is globally comparable.
The breakthrough of the year: Our PVA publication. Polyvinyl alcohol - the hidden plastic in detergents and dishwasher tabs - was considered undetectable. We made it measurable and remove 99 percent of it from wastewater. This is new. This is important. This changes the game.
Recognition followed: Environmental Technology Award Baden-Württemberg, Global Water Challenge Award, Merlin Innovation Award. Three awards that confirm: Our Clump & Skim technology works - with over 95 percent removal rate and significantly lower costs than conventional methods.
Microplastic Detectives in Action
In 2025, we took our education programme to the next level. The Microplastic Detectives launched with a clear mission: students become researchers, citizens become data providers.
In March, we sampled the entire Alb river - 55 kilometres, from mouth to source. 30 volunteers, 23 samples, one result: microplastics everywhere. An average of 99 particles per litre. Even in the Black Forest, even at the source.
In May, the Queich river sampling followed - and suddenly 30 became over 200 participants! Seven school classes, the Surfrider Foundation, engaged citizens. The UNESCO World Heritage Queichwiesen meadows now have a microplastic profile.

2026 - The Next Level
River Neiße will be our flagship project: The first complete microplastic mapping of a European river. 256 kilometres. Three countries - Germany, Poland, Czech Republic. AI-supported analytics combined with cross-border citizen science. This has never been done before.
In parallel, we're launching "Swim Against Microplastics" - our major Danube sampling campaign. One of Europe's most important rivers will get its microplastic profile.
And our Microplastic Detectives are expanding: The Integrated Comprehensive School Mannheim will become the next hotspot for citizen science. More schools, more data, more impact.
